Linux rdesktop ERROR recv Restablecimiento de conexión por igual

9

PROBLEMA

Lo uso para la conexión de escritorio remoto script rdesktop. En algunas máquinas me sale un error común sin ningún valor.

¿Qué puedo hacer después del error "Restablecimiento de la conexión por igual"?

BG Bruno
fuente

Respuestas:

18

SOLUCIÓN

De vez en cuando olvido esta configuración. La gran mayoría significa "Apagar el escritorio remoto con NLA".

Establecer en el destino "Microsoft Windows (WIN)"

  1. ejecutar SystemPropertiesRemote.exe
  2. deseleccione "Permitir conexiones solo desde computadoras que ejecutan Escritorio remoto con NLA"
  3. intente conectarse desde el cliente de Linux

ÁRBITRO

Gracias a Maccu Falchi

http://marcofalchi.blogspot.sk/2013/03/linux-rdesktop-windows-8-linux-error.html

BG Bruno
fuente
1
Trabajó para mí al intentar conectarme desde el cliente Linux Mint al servidor Windows 2012 R2.
Análisis difuso
Intenté esto en un host de Windows 10. No funciona, al menos por el momento. El freerdp-x11 funciona.
minghua
@minghua En mi última experiencia con la nueva instalación "# win10 en aws", esto estaba deshabilitado por defecto.
BG Bruno
6

Si no tiene control sobre el servidor al que está tratando de conectarse (o tiene un poco de situación de huevo / gallina), use FreeRDP que admite NLA.

En ejecución de Debian

sudo apt-get install xfreerdp-x11

En Ubuntu corre

sudo apt-get install freerdp-x11

En Fedora 22 corre

sudo dnf install -y freerdp

Consulta aquí para más detalles

James Baxter
fuente
1
Tenía que hacerlo sudo apt-get install freerdp-x11en Ubuntu 14.04
Chris Snow
1
Tenga en cuenta que se llama al ejecutable xfreerdp.
luckydonald
2

He estado lidiando con el mismo problema. El cursor está ahí, simplemente no puedes verlo.

Entonces, en lugar de tomar algunos cursores de Windows y hackear esto, simplemente use la bandera "-C" para usar su mapa de color personalizado actual.

por ejemplo, rdesktop -C -u -d xx.xx.xx.xx

Esto me solucionó bien y no necesitaba otras soluciones.

oratofu
fuente
Gracias por la valiosa información sobre colores, pero sabes que el artículo trata sobre la conexión, ¿verdad? :-)
BG Bruno
Esto funcionó. Sin embargo, -u -dparece significar "iniciar sesión como usuario -d". Quizás -ddebería ser reemplazado por username.
John McGehee
Esto no funciona en un host de Windows 10 en este momento. El freerdp funciona.
minghua
1

Bueno, en mi caso no era la configuración de autenticación NLA en el servidor. Qué ha cambiado: el sistema operativo en el servidor se reinstaló y, por lo tanto, la huella digital (o la clave del host) ha cambiado. El freerdpen Linux almacena la huella digital previa en un archivo bajo la carpeta de inicio ~/.freerdp/known_hosts.

El error proviene del hecho de que la dirección IP del servidor es la misma pero las huellas digitales no coinciden.

La solución es borrar o eliminar el ~/.freerdp/known_hostsarchivo en el invitado de Linux.

woohoo
fuente
No he encontrado este error, pero es bueno saberlo.
minghua